First, we need to find the other side of the rectangular (shaped like a rectangle).

By using the Pythagorean theorem we have:

50^2 - 48^2 = side^2 = 196. So, this side is 14 m.

Now, that we have both the length and the width, we can find the area of the rectangle, which is 48 x 14 = 672.

Thus, the area of the rectangle is 672 m^2.
